Understanding the Basics

AFL betting involves predicting the outcome of AFL matches and placing bets accordingly. There are various types of bets, including:

  • Head-to-Head Betting: Bet on the winner of a specific match.
  • Line Betting: Bet on the margin of victory for the favored team.
  • Over/Under Betting: Bet on the total score of the game going over or under a specified threshold.
  • Futures Betting: Bet on the winner of the Grand Final or other long-term events.

Table 2: Betting Types and Examples

Betting Type Example
Head-to-Head Collingwood to beat Geelong
Line Betting Richmond -6.5 against Carlton
Over/Under Betting Total score of Sydney vs. Hawthorn under 120 points
Futures Betting Brisbane Lions to win the Premiership
